TONIGHT:
The defending Pacific Division Champion Ontario Reign (8-1-1-3) will head to the Cow Palace in Daly City to face the San Francisco Bulls (4-6-1-1); this game will complete the team's second longest road trip of the season. In their first meeting of 2013-14, Ontario shut out the Bulls 2-0 at Citizens Business Bank Arena giving Michael Hutchinson his second shutout of the season.
Last year the Reign had a successful season series over the Bulls with a 9-1-0-0 record which included three seven-goal victory margins in favor of Ontario. There are six Bulls players returning to the team this season including former Ontario Reign forward Jordan Morrison. Another former Reign player is Steven Tarasuk who wore orange and navy during the 2011-12 season before being traded to the Idaho Steelheads.
JET LAG SHMET LAG:
Ontario has spent the last 10 days traveling to five different arenas in three different states, but have held on to a 4-1-0-1 record since their first road game in Utah on November 8. The Reign have 18 goals-for and 14 goals-against including five power-play goals, an area they had low numbers in before the start of the road trip. As the most penalized team, Ontario showed some more discipline in their most recent contests with an average of 15.3 penalty minutes in the last three games and has resulted in an 80 percent penalty kill in the same number of games.
TOPPING THE CHARTS:
With their 4-2 win over the Condors last night, the Reign tied the Aces in the Western Conference standings with 20 points on the season and a 76.9 win average, the Reign are in a spot to move into the number one position in the West, and are one of only three teams in the league with only one regulation loss. Dan DaSilva is now just one point shy of tying the league lead in points, he currently has 23 (6g, 17a) and Michael Hutchinson is one win away from tying the league lead in goaltender wins.
